The 8 Best Amazon Seller Tools (2026)
Helium 10 is the most complete toolkit, with 30+ tools in one subscription: Black Box and Xray for product research, Cerebro and Magnet for keyword research, Scribbles for listing SEO, Adtomic for PPC, and a Profits dashboard. Its keyword data is best-in-class, and the free plan plus Chrome extension let you start at no cost. It's the best choice for serious private label, wholesale and USA/UK/EU sellers based in India.

Try Helium 10 Free →Jungle Scout is simpler and cheaper to start than Helium 10, and many beginners find its product-research data easier to read. It's strong on product validation, competitor tracking and finding suppliers. There's no free plan, but a 7-day money-back guarantee lets you test it. SellerSprite is an affordable all-in-one suite with product research, keyword tools and listing optimization, plus a free limited plan. It supports US, Europe and Asia marketplaces and is popular with budget-conscious sellers who want suite features without Helium 10's price. Data depth is good, if a step below the market leaders.
SmartScout takes a top-down view — instead of starting at the product level, it maps brands, sellers and 40,000+ subcategories to reveal market gaps. That makes it a strong pick for wholesale and online-arbitrage sellers rather than first-time private-label sellers. Many sellers pair it with Keepa for price history. No free tier, but a 7-day money-back guarantee.
Keepa is the standard tool for Amazon price and sales-rank history. The free Chrome extension alone is incredibly useful for spotting price trends, judging demand, and timing restocks — essential for arbitrage, wholesale and inventory planning. The paid data subscription unlocks deeper analytics. Almost every serious seller has Keepa installed.
AMZScout is similar to Jungle Scout — a Chrome extension plus web app for product research, keyword tracking and supplier analysis, bundled with training. It tends to come out slightly cheaper than Helium 10 or Jungle Scout, which makes it a popular pick for new sellers launching their first private-label product. Solid value, if less deep than the market leaders.
Don't overlook Amazon's own free tools. Seller Central includes the FBA revenue calculator (to check real profit after fees), Brand Analytics (search-term and competitor data for Brand Registry sellers), and basic advertising reports. Every seller should master these free tools before paying for anything — they cover more than beginners expect.
Once a research tool gives you the keywords, an AI writing tool turns them into a strong listing. ChatGPT and Claude are excellent for drafting titles, bullet points and descriptions, rewriting in a natural tone, and translating listings for UK/EU marketplaces. How to Choose the Right Tool
- Complete beginner, no budget? Start free — Helium 10's free plan, Keepa's free extension, and Amazon Seller Central's built-in tools.
- Launching your first private-label product? Jungle Scout (simpler) or AMZScout (cheaper) are great starting paid tools.
- Serious, scaling, want everything in one place? Helium 10 is the best all-in-one — especially if you'll use PPC and profit tracking.
- Wholesale or online arbitrage? SmartScout for brand/market intelligence, paired with Keepa for price history.
- Selling on Amazon USA/UK/EU from India? Helium 10 and Jungle Scout have the deepest data for those marketplaces.
Whatever you pick, remember: a tool gives you better data and saves time — it doesn't guarantee sales. Your product choice, pricing and effort still decide the outcome.
